Why Should Look Into Getting Dental Implants?

Losing a tooth can be a traumatic experience, both for your health and your self-confidence. In addition to the aesthetic concerns, missing teeth can also lead to problems with chewing and speaking. Over time, the gaps left by missing teeth can cause the remaining teeth to shift out of place. This can lead to further dental problems, including an increased risk of tooth decay and gum disease. However, Dr. O’Grady can help you regain your smile with dental implants near you. Dental implants are artificial teeth that are surgically implanted into the jawbone. The implant fuses with the bone, providing a solid foundation for a replacement tooth. The replacement tooth is then attached to the implant, creating a natural-looking and -feeling restoration. Dental Implants Lifespan

For patients missing one or more teeth, there are a few common tooth replacement options available. Dental implants and dental bridges in Denver CO are two of the most popular choices. While both methods can effectively restore smiles, there are some key differences between the two. One of the biggest distinctions is longevity; on average, dental implants last a lifetime when properly cared for, while dental bridges typically need to be replaced every 10 years. Additionally, dental implants are placed directly into the jawbone, providing additional support and stability compared to bridges, which are supported by adjacent teeth.
